Output device.
A screen that lets you see what you are doing on the computer. Tower Case
It houses the inner components of a computer system. Keyboard
Input device.
Sends commands to the processor. (Copy, paste and cut).
Used to enter data. Digital Camera
Input device.
Uploads images into the computer. Track Ball
Input device.
Used to move the cursor.
Used to select objects.
Upside-down mouse. Mouse
Input device.
Used to move the cursor.
Used to select objects. Scanner
Input device.
Scans an image or a document and uploads the data into the computer. Speakers
Output device.
Emits sound (audio files, i.e. music or voice) and amplifies (makes louder) the sound.
Has buttons to control the volume. Printer
Output device.
Creates paper copies of images and documents. Laser Printer
Output device.
Burns the image on a piece of paper.
Very fast!
Paper is hot to the touch!
Does not smear.
Uses toner. Inkjet Printer
Output device.
Sprays the image on a piece of paper.
Slow
Paper is cool to the touch!
Does smear. Don’t touch right away!
Uses ink. Graphics Tablet
Input device.
Draw, write and select.
Will display input on the computer screen. Touchpad
Input device.
Moves the cursor around the screen.
Left and right clickers.
Left clicker – select.
